What is a worm reducer?
A worm reducer is a type of gear reducer that consists of a worm gear and a worm wheel, used to reduce speed and increase torque in industrial machinery.
What are the key applications of worm reducers?
Worm reducers are commonly used in conveyor systems, packaging machinery, food processing equipment, and other industrial applications where speed reduction and torque multiplication are required.
